# Changelog
## Dendrite 0.6.5 (2022-03-04)
### Features
* Early support for push notifications has been added, with support for push rules, pushers, HTTP push gateways and the `/notifications` endpoint (contributions by [danpe](https://github.com/danpe), [PiotrKozimor](https://github.com/PiotrKozimor) and [tommie](https://github.com/tommie))
* Spaces Summary (MSC2946) is now correctly supported (when `msc2946` is enabled in the config)
* All media API endpoints are now available under the `/v3` namespace
* Profile updates (display name and avatar) are now sent asynchronously so they shouldn't block the client for a very long time
* State resolution v2 has been optimised further to considerably reduce the number of memory allocations
* State resolution v2 will no longer duplicate events unnecessarily when calculating the auth difference
* The `create-account` tool now has a `-reset-password` option for resetting the passwords of existing accounts
* The `/sync` endpoint now calculates device list changes much more quickly with less RAM used
* The `/messages` endpoint now lazy-loads members correctly
### Fixes
* Read receipts now work correctly by correcting bugs in the stream positions and receipt coalescing
* Topological sorting of state and join responses has been corrected, which should help to reduce the number of auth problems when joining new federated rooms
* Media thumbnails should now work properly after having unnecessarily strict rate limiting removed
* The roomserver no longer holds transactions for as long when processing input events
* Uploading device keys and cross-signing keys will now correctly no-op if there were no changes
* Parameters are now remembered correctly during registration
* Devices can now only be deleted within the appropriate UIA flow
* The `/context` endpoint now returns 404 instead of 500 if the event was not found
* SQLite mode will no longer leak memory as a result of not closing prepared statements

@ -149,8 +159,9 @@ Dendrite in Monolith + SQLite works in a range of environments including iOS and
For small homeserver installations joined on ~10s rooms on matrix.org with ~100s of users in those rooms, including some
encrypted rooms:
- Memory: uses around 100MB of RAM, with peaks at around 200MB.
- Disk space: After a few months of usage, the database grew to around 2GB (in Monolith mode).
- CPU: Brief spikes when processing events, typically idles at 1% CPU.
- Memory: uses around 100MB of RAM, with peaks at around 200MB.
- Disk space: After a few months of usage, the database grew to around 2GB (in Monolith mode).
- CPU: Brief spikes when processing events, typically idles at 1% CPU.
This means Dendrite should comfortably work on things like Raspberry Pis.
